Title Approval of 416i1r4 Sustainability Assessment for Water Treatment Chemicals
Description
On behalf of the JC chair, revision 4 of NSF 416, issue 1 is being forwarded to the Joint Committee for balloting. Please review the changes proposed to this standard and submit your ballot by October 2 2014 via the NSF Online Workspace.

Purpose
This ballot is to review a new standard for sustainability of water treatment chemical products and their manufacturing processes. This standard also covers corporate practices of the manufacturer. 

Voting
Revision 4 (r4) addresses the comments received from the revision 3 (r3) ballot that cover various sections throughout the standard. This two-week adjudication ballot also addresses four unresolved negative comments that were received on revision 3.

This ballot allows voters the opportunity to respond, change or reaffirm their vote based on the content of the comments and ballot document content contained in this ballot package. 

Voting options:

1.	Affirmative: you are voting to accept the ballot document as it stands after your consideration of the unresolved negative comments.
2.	Negative: You are voting to reject the ballot document as it stands after your consideration of the unresolved negative comments. Voters who change an affirmative to a negative shall cite the unresolved negative comment that caused their decision.  
3.	Abstain: You do not feel that you have sufficient information to make an informed decision on this issue. 

Please note that if you do not return a vote on this adjudication and revision 4 ballot, your original vote will remain in effect.  At the close of this adjudication ballot, all results will be tallied to determine if the requirements for consensus have been satisfied.
